LU-14590 utils: merge similar list_param params 24/55724/31
authorFrederick Dilger <fdilger@whamcloud.com>
Wed, 10 Jul 2024 06:24:01 +0000 (00:24 -0600)
committerOleg Drokin <green@whamcloud.com>
Fri, 2 May 2025 02:17:31 +0000 (02:17 +0000)
New [--merge|-m], [--no-merge|-M] and [--dshbak|-b] options have
been added to be able to collapse repeated parameters.
[--merge|-m] will collapse any parameters with the same parameter
name, if used with get_param, matching params that have differing
values will have the differences be printed in red.

New [--color|-c auto|always|never] option to selected whether to
print parameters in color or not.

--merge is enabled by default when using list_param or --dshbak.
If --merge is disabled, duplicate parameters will be printed in
yellow (duplicates with different values will still be highlighted).

--dshbak will replace any instance of MDT|OST|QMT[0-9]* with
MDT|OST|QMT* meaning that for any system with more than one
OST|MDT this will greatly reduce the number of parameters being
printed.

sanity.sh test_0d was failing due to 'mgs.MGS.*' returning
'mgs.MGS.clear', and 'mgs.MGS.clear.uuid' is not a valid parameter
path, so the new param pattern is 'mgs.MGS.*.uuid' to avoid this from
happening. "uuid" is then removed to obtain the appropriate
directory.
